O SQLite é um banco de dados completo, que permite a criação de tabelas, relacionamentos, índices, gatilhos e visões. Também tem suporte a subconsultas, transações, junções, pesquisa em texto (full text search), restrições de chave estrangeira, dentre outras funcionalidades. Para poder utilizar o SQLlite temos que importá-lo, e além disso, para iniciar sua conexão devemos utilizar o comando
con = cx_Oracle.connect(banco_bd)conn = sqlite3.connect(arquivo_bd)
con.select_db('banco de dados')
session = boto3.Session(profile_name='banco.db')
cursor = conn.cursor()
Desculpe, mas a informação apresentada na descrição da pergunta está incorreta. O SQLite é um banco de dados completo, porém, a forma de conexão apresentada na descrição está incorreta. O comando "cx_Oracle.connect" é utilizado para conexão com bancos de dados Oracle, enquanto "sqlite3.connect" é utilizado para conexão com bancos de dados SQLite. Além disso, o comando "con.select_db" não é utilizado para conexão com o SQLite. O correto seria utilizar o comando "conn = sqlite3.connect('nome_do_arquivo.db')" para iniciar a conexão com o banco de dados SQLite.
Para escrever sua resposta aqui, entre ou crie uma conta
Programação Python
•ESTÁCIO
Programação para Dispositivos Móveis
•ESTÁCIO
Compartilhar